About Construction Accident Law in Sheridan, United States:

Construction accidents can result in serious injuries and even fatalities. In Sheridan, United States, laws exist to protect construction workers and provide them with legal recourse in the event of an accident. These laws cover a wide range of issues related to construction site safety, liability, and compensation.

Frequently Asked Questions:

1. What should I do if I'm injured in a construction accident?

If you're injured in a construction accident, seek medical attention immediately and report the accident to your employer. It's also important to consult with a lawyer to understand your legal rights.

2. Who can be held liable for a construction accident?

Liable parties in a construction accident may include the employer, general contractor, subcontractors, property owners, and equipment manufacturers. A lawyer can help determine who is responsible for your injuries.

3. How long do I have to file a claim for a construction accident?

The statute of limitations for filing a construction accident claim in Sheridan, United States varies depending on the circumstances of the case. It's important to consult with a lawyer promptly to ensure you meet any deadlines.

4. What types of compensation can I receive for a construction accident?

Compensation for a construction accident may include medical expenses, lost wages, pain and suffering, and permanent disability. A lawyer can help you pursue the maximum compensation available under the law.

5. Can I sue my employer for a construction accident?

In Sheridan, United States, workers' compensation laws typically prevent employees from suing their employers for workplace injuries. However, there may be exceptions if the employer's actions were particularly egregious. Consult with a lawyer to explore your legal options.

6. How can a lawyer help me with my construction accident claim?

A lawyer can gather evidence to support your claim, negotiate with insurance companies, represent you in court, and ensure that your legal rights are protected throughout the process. They can also advise you on the best course of action to maximize your compensation.

7. What if I can't afford a lawyer for my construction accident case?

Many construction accident lawyers work on a contingency fee basis, meaning they only get paid if you win your case. This can help alleviate the financial burden of hiring a lawyer. Additionally, legal aid organizations may be able to provide free or low-cost legal assistance to those in need.

9. Can I still pursue a construction accident claim if I was partially at fault for the accident?

Under Sheridan, United States' comparative negligence laws, you may still be able to recover compensation for a construction accident even if you were partially at fault. Your total recovery may be reduced based on your percentage of fault. A lawyer can help you navigate this aspect of the law.
